The public schools with the highest share of White students in Rhea County, Tennessee

This ranking covers the public schools with the highest share of White students in Rhea County, Tennessee, drawn from 8 qualifying public schools. Spring City Elementary leads the list at 93.2%, against a median of 82.4% across the ranked schools.
